This 9 week seminar will explore singing as a form of prayer and a transformative healing force in our personal lives, our community and our world. We’ll focus on becoming more spiritually available to music and more musically available to spirit! We will explore the Spiritual Quality of Empowerment and we will share our music with our community at a special Community Sing Night November 17th, 2014. This course qualifies as one of the pre-requisites for ILM Choir membership. Open to adults. No experience necessary.
Kath Robinson is a New Thought practitioner, music minister and inspirational teacher. She is a soloist with the Inner Light Choir and has provided music ministry classes at Inner light since 2006. As a workshop facilitator Kath offers a safe place to sing, where Spirit leads and healing, authentic expression takes place.
